Confirmat / Firmit Connecting Screws
MDF Board is a manmade material and presents a special challenge when fastening. The material consists of wood dust in a resin matrix, and it lacks the traditional grain structure to resist withdrawal forces. Your options are to make sure you are pre-drilling a pilot hole and use a little longer screw to gain the additional holding power. Your second option is to use a Confirmit or RTA screw. Confirmat screws have about twice the shank diameter of woodscrews. They have deep threads, and a clearance-hole-diameter shoulder beneath the head, and a head that is slightly larger than the shoulder. Installation requires a special three-step drill bit, resulting in a tight, strong joint.
